Model Railroader 2001 January
Features
OUR COVER STORY
66 Bill Aldrich's new New Haven By Paul J. Dolkos A great model railroad is followed by
one even better
74 Let's build the Wildcat Central By Jim Kelly A room-sized HO layout for today's big trains
82 Truckload of railroad By Jim Hediger The Gn3 Timber Hill dz Western was built by Lunde Studios
86 The Muscatine & Northern By Melanie Buellesbach
Get started in N scale with this simple track plan
PROTOTYPE DRAWINGS
88 Kelso, Washington, station By Jeff Schultz
An old station that has found new life
as a multi-modal transportation hub
100 10 tips for beginners By Jeff Wilson Getting from a train set to a model railroad
PAINT SHOP
104 Detailing and painting a Union Freight GE 44-tonner
By John Pryke
Motive power for use in downtown streets
108 Installing DCC in a 44-tonner By Tony Capato
110 Model railroad mock-ups By Jeff Johnston Easy-to build miniatures help you visualize your dream layout
MODEL RAILROADING IN SMALL SPACES
114 N scale railroad in a closet By Douglas Nelson Conquering space and time for a
railfan's paradise
